How to earn miles through American Airlines cruises

yH5BAEAAAAALAAAAAABAAEAAAIBRAA7ywAAAAAAQABAAACAUwAOw==
American Airlines cruise website. Christie Tole/ The Point Gai

I was already an Aadvantage member, so I did not need to sign up for the loyalty program. (If you are at the beginning of the mileage-erical trip, it is easy to enroll through it American website,

Aadvantage members will earn 1 mile per dollar spent on cruise booked through the US Airlines cruise, as well as 1 loyalty point towards the situation for each dollar. (What is the difference? You use Aadvantage Miles to pay for prizes flights, but you need loyal points to achieve a elite position in American Airlines Aadvantage Loyalty program.)

Aadvantage Aviator MasterCard holder will earn an additional 1 mile per dollar spent on the cruise, as well as 1 loyalty point towards each dollar (from MasterCard, not from AA Cruise). Note that people with City / Aadvantage Platinum Select Card in their wallet will also spend 1 mile per dollar for each dollar spent and 1 will earn for the position of a loyalty point.

American Airlines Aadvantage was running a promotion for credit card holders when I booked my cruise, earning 2 miles per dollar spent on the purchase of my cruise. It was a “limited time offering” when I booked my cruise in January. However, at the time of writing, the proposal was still showing on a banner at the top of the American Airlines, cruzing the homepage. (Click on the promotional banner to just start.)

Your award will be posted in your Aadvantage account six to eight weeks after the conclusion of your cruise.

Aadvantage members can only earn miles from their American Airlines cruises booking; They cannot use the award miles to buy a cruise.

How to book a cruise through American Airlines cruises

Once you create an American Airlines account and log in to the American website, click on the “Plan Travel” tab, which will leave a list of travel options including “Cruise”. This will open a new window for the American cruise booking site. Alternatively, you can go straight AA cruise website,

Once you are on the main page of the AA cruise website, use the “Cruise Search” box to filter the results for your desired journey (destination, cruise length, departure date, cruise line, ship and departure port). Additionally, a scrolling carousel cruise by the cruise search box throws light on the cruise line-specific sales and promotion.

When your search results appear, you can click on the photo to see ship, journey, cabin, deck plans, reviews and onboard experiences. Once you choose your cruise, click “Select” to start the booking process.

Choose cabin type

After entering the number of guests, you will choose the type of cabin you will like (inside, ocean-scenery, balcony or suit). Page will also show the base value for the least expensive cabin in each category.

You will see pricing for various cabin types within that umbrella category next time. If you book a cruise for two passengers, then Guarantee cabin Will appear as an alternative. When you choose a guarantee cabin, you allow the cruise line to choose your location and in turn, pay a low price. Therefore, if you want to choose your cabin location, you will have to pay more than the lowest rent listed for that normal cabin category.

After selecting the specific promotion/cruise fare price you like, you will move to the “select room” stage of the process. (If you choose a guarantee cabin, you will not be given this option.) Here, you can use the deck plans of the ship to decide where you want to locate your room.

Was the booking through American Airlines worth it?

The American Airlines cruise platform was easy to navigate, but was it the best option for a good price and earning points and miles for my holiday booking? Finally, yes.

If I had booked directly on the Royal Caribbean website, I would have paid the same cruise fare, as the American Airlines provides the same publicity as cruise cruise lines. Additionally, a quick call for my local travel agent It was confirmed that booking through it would achieve similar results from a cost perspective (although travel agents provide personal assistance that you cannot get from customer service with online booking platforms).

However, the booking through American Airlines cruises was actually paid, as it earned me points and miles at a distance with the Aadvantage Loyalty program of the American.

I earned 1,237 miles and 1,237 loyalty points on my American Airlines cruise booking. Meanwhile, I used my Aadvantage Aviator Credit Card, which thanks to a promotion at the time of booking, I earned 2 miles per dollar spent on my cruise purchase. It gave me an additional 2,474 miles and 1,237 loyalty points. Everyone said, I took away 3,711 miles and 2,474 loyalty points through my cruise purchase.

Additionally, I booked my flights through American Airlines using my Aadvantage Aviator Credit Card, which earned me 474 miles and 190 loyal points (for flights), plus 1,136 miles and 284 loyalty points (for using my American airlines cobrid credit card).

For flights and cruise, I earned a total of 5,321 aadvantage miles and 2,948 loyalty points. If I had booked directly through the Royal Caribbean website (and paid with my Aadvantage Aviator Credit Card), I would have missed the additional 1,237 miles and 1,237 lady points.
